For the 2025 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 371 students in Hartley County, TX (there are , serving 202 private students). 65% of all K-12 students in Hartley County, TX are educated in public schools (compared to the TX state average of 94%).
The top ranked public schools in Hartley County, TX are Hartley School and Channing School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Hartley County, TX public schools have an average math proficiency score of 54% (versus the Texas public school average of 41%), and reading proficiency score of 63% (versus the 51% statewide average). Schools in Hartley County have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 10% of Texas public schools.
Minority enrollment is 64%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Texas public school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
